Warning Signs You Need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ration
Catching water damage early on can save you a significant amount of money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some warning signs to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Unpleasant smells in your home can be a sign of water damage or a moisture issue. If you notice a persistent musty odor, especially in areas prone to water damage, it’s time to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to get rid of the smell for good.
Water Stains on Your Ceiling
Water stains on your ceiling can be a clear indication of water damage. If you notice dark spots or discoloration on your ceiling,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age. Our team can assess the situation and provide a plan to restore your ceiling drywall to its original condition.
Warped or Buckled Ceiling Drywall
Warped or buckled ceiling drywall is a sign that water damage has occurred. If you notice any changes in the texture or shape of your ceiling drywall, it’s time to call our team for help. We’ll work with you to restore your ceiling drywall to its original state and pr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Peeling paint or wallpaper can be a sign of water damage or a moisture issue. If you notice any areas where the paint or wallpaper is peeling,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can help you identify the source and provide a solution to get your walls looking great again.
Visible Water Damage
Visible water damage is a clear indication that you need our services. If you notice any signs of water damage, such as water spots, mineral deposits, or warping, it’s time to call our team.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ak with minimal damage | Yes | No | DIY can be effective for small, contained leaks. |
| Visible water damage with significant staining | No | Yes | Professional help is necessary to prevent further damage and ensure a proper restoration. |
| Musty odors or warping ceiling drywall | No | Yes | These signs show a more complex issue that needs professional attention. |
| Water damage in a high-moisture area, such as a bathroom or kitchen | No | Yes | These areas need specialized equipment and expertise to ensure a safe and effective restoration. |
| Water damage with electrical or structural issues | No | Yes | These situations need professional help to ensure your safety and prevent further damage. |

Ceiling Drywall Water Damage Restoration Cost In Crowley, TX
The cost of ceiling drywall water damage restoration can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Crowley,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Repair or replacement of damaged ceiling drywall |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ials needed, and labor required |
| Moisture control and prevention measures |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of measures needed, and equipment required |
| Final inspection and touch-ups |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of work required, and labor needed |
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ost will depend on an on-site assessment. We offer free estimates and work with you to ensure you understand the scope of work and the associated costs.

Q: Will I need to replace my entire ceiling?
A: Not always. In some cases, we may be able to repair or replace only the damaged section of ceiling drywall. But, if the damage is extensive or the affected area is large, it may be more cost-effective to replace the entire ceiling. Our team will assess the situation and provide a recommendation for the best course of action.
Q: How do I prevent water damage to my ceiling drywall?
A: To prevent water damage, it’s essential to stay on top of potential issues. Regularly inspect your home for signs of water damage, such as musty odors, warping ceiling drywall, or visible water stains. Address any issues quickly, and consider installing a moisture control system to prevent future problems.
